Continuing education in HVAC technology encompasses specialized training programs, courses, and certifications designed for HVAC professionals to stay current with the latest industry standards, technologies, and regulatory requirements. These programs aim to enhance technical skills, improve safety practices, and ensure compliance with evolving codes, ultimately supporting career advancement and service quality.
